Future care costs

Birth injuries that are severe can lead to costly long-term medical care that can affect families financially. A child who has cerebral palsy will require a lifetime of treatment, which could include surgeries, home health care assistants, therapy and medication sessions along with prescriptions and doctor's visits. These expenses are likely to increase quickly and greatly impact the quality of life of the family.

In some instances, st marys birth injury lawyer injury lawyers will employ an expert to prepare a "life plan" that will estimate the future needs according to the victim's medical history and age. It includes estimated annual cost projections for things such as medications or therapy sessions, doctor visits and attendant care, the possibility of lost income, and transportation as well as home renovations.

These damages are typically a large portion of a settlement or a jury verdict in the case of a birth injury, and are designed to improve the victim's future quality of life. Certain states restrict noneconomic damages, and this limitation can be applied to birth-related injuries.

Economic Damages

Birth injuries are costly to treat, and the victims may require expensive medical treatment for years, or even their entire life. In these situations, economic damages can be a result of past and upcoming medical expenses and the costs associated with victim's care like mobility equipment. They are typically estimated with help from a special expert witness.

Parents are also entitled to compensation for the emotional distress they've suffered knowing that the medical negligence of their child could have been avoided. Certain states have laws that recognize this emotional injury and provide non-economic compensation to victims.
